We're getting to the point now with difficulty over 21m where only ASIC machines are viable at current BTC rates.

No one knows where BTC rates are going. A lot of people hope they will rise to great heights but there's no real evidence that this will be the case and they could just as easily fall to zero. I'm hoping for the former like everyone else.
